  • Tucked away in a compact space measuring 16 x 40 feet, the Brick Box in Kolhapur showcases the essence of regionalist architecture. Using materials and design techniques inspired by the Wada style, it's a celebration of neoclassical craftsmanship. Here, the architect demonstrates a stylish and practical design in a densely packed neighbourhood.
